A recurring lien document is a lien document that will be processed
on a regular basis. It acts like a template for lien documents. You set
up the recurring doc once, and then you generate lien documents from it
as many times as needed. You can edit the recurring doc at any time.
On the Lien Docs Home
page, click on the Add Recurring Doc
button under the Setup Lien Doc
column. The Select State Doc page opens.
Choose an Account
from the drop-down list.
Choose a State
from the drop-down list for which you want to view lien documents.
Click the Show Doc
button. The list of lien documents for that state appears.
Click on the magnifying glass under the View
column to view the blank lien document. The lien document PDF opens in
a separate window.
Click on a State Lien
Doc link to create a recurring doc. The Add Recurring Doc page
opens.
Change the Lien Doc
Name, if necessary.
Choose a Trigger
from the drop-down list: No Trigger
(Manual) or Payment Data.
If Payment Data
is the Trigger, the Process and
Apply To drop-down lists appear.
Choose how to Process
the lien documents. Choose from the Apply To drop-down list
to create this lien document for POs, EPOs, or both.
Choose an option from each drop-down list in the Map Document Fields section.
View the blank lien doc by clicking the View
Doc link in the top right of the page.
Choose to update and create a new recurring doc or update
and return to the Lien Docs Home page. Click the Add
Recurring Doc button in the bottom right of the page.
